Going to Urgent Care For a Cut

Urgent care centers are prepared to treat a wide range of conditions including concussions, broken bones, and mild illness. One type of injury they see quite often is cuts or lacerations. They can treat such cuts pretty easily, applying stitches if needed and sometimes also prescribing antibiotics or pain relievers. Neurological Disorders That May Be Diagnosed At A Sleep Center

When you're struggling to sleep, it can be hard to figure out why. Sometimes, the explanation is a neurological one. Often, neurological conditions are best diagnosed at a sleep center, where doctors can observe and monitor you as you sleep or attempt to sleep. Here are some of the key neurological disorders your doctors will be looking for during your appointment at a sleep center. REM Sleep Behavior Disorder REM sleep behavior disorder is a condition in which you tend to act out your dreams.
